| /* Keep these in step with powerpc/include/asm/cputable.h */
 | |
| #define MAX_CPU_FEATURES (2 * 32)
 | |
| 
 | |
| /*
 | |
|  * Currently we don't have a need for any of the feature bits defined in
 | |
|  * cpu_user_features. When we do, they should be defined such as:
 | |
|  *
 | |
|  * #define PPC_MODULE_FEATURE_32 (ilog2(PPC_FEATURE_32))
 | |
|  */
 | |
| 
 | |
| #define PPC_MODULE_FEATURE_VEC_CRYPTO			(32 + ilog2(PPC_FEATURE2_VEC_CRYPTO))
 | |
| 
 | |
| #define cpu_feature(x)		(x)
 | |
| 
 | |
| static inline bool cpu_have_feature(unsigned int num)
 | |
| {
 | |
| 	if (num < 32)
 | |
| 		return !!(cur_cpu_spec->cpu_user_features & 1UL << num);
 | |
| 	else
 | |
| 		return !!(cur_cpu_spec->cpu_user_features2 & 1UL << (num - 32));
 | |
| }
